About this program

The Master's degree in Sustainable Energy, with a specialization in Transition (SET) offered by Flensburg University of Applied Sciences, is designed for those committed to understanding and combating the challenges of energy transition. This program encompasses critical aspects of energy and renewable engineering, equipping students with the necessary knowledge and skills to foster sustainable energy solutions. Throughout the three-semester structure, students engage in modules that cover both theoretical foundations and practical applications in the energy sector.

In alignment with the typical layout of German Master's degrees, the program requires students to accumulate a designated number of European Credit Transfer and Accumulation System (ECTS) points through various modules, which include a combination of lectures, seminars, and hands-on projects. The third semester typically includes a thesis project that focuses on real-world problems in the energy transition sector, allowing students to apply their acquired knowledge in a practical context.

This program is particularly suitable for individuals looking to enter or advance in the field of sustainable energy. By working closely with industry partners, including the renowned Mittelstand companies in Germany, students gain valuable insights and establish important networks that can benefit their future careers. The practical internship semester is a crucial element that enhances experiential learning, preparing graduates to meet the demands of the energy market.

Graduates of the program will emerge with a strong foundation in sustainable energy technologies, policy formulation, and project management. They will be able to address interdisciplinary challenges in energy transition and contribute significantly to society's efforts toward sustainability.

Entry requirements

English: Taught in English.
International students: Non-EU applicants need a German national student visa (Visa D) and proof of funds (usually a blocked account). Check the programme page for the exact language certificate and document list.

Career outcomes

  • Energy Consultant
  • Renewable Energy Project Manager
  • Energy Policy Analyst
  • Environmental Engineer
  • Researcher in Sustainable Energy Technologies

German industries that frequently hire graduates include the energy sector, environmental consultancy firms, governmental agencies focusing on sustainable development, and research institutions. With an 18-month post-study job-seeking permit, graduates can explore numerous opportunities while immersing themselves in the vibrant German job market.
